Grantsburg ends Phillips' Season - advances to sectional semi-final

Grantsburg Pirates defeated Phillips 10-0 on Thursday as Whitney Myers and Piper Olson combined to throw a shutout.

In the first inning, Grantsburg Pirates got their offense started when Renee Tooze grounded out, scoring one run.

Grantsburg Pirates put up three runs in the third inning.  Whitney Meyers, Maddie Schafer, and Piper Olson all drove in runs in the frame.

A single by K Weik in the fourth inning was a positive for Phillips.

Whitney Meyers was in the pitcher's circle for Grantsburg Pirates. The fireballer surrendered zero runs on two hits over four innings, striking out six and walking zero. Piper Olson closed the game out going two innings striking out four and walking zero. 

 

Weik started the game for Phillips. The pitcher allowed 12 hits and ten runs over five innings, striking out eight.

 

Grantsburg Pirates smacked one home run on the day. Ruby Rengo had a two run homer in the first inning.

Grantsburg Pirates tallied 12 hits in the game.  Carley Gross, Olson, Megan Schafer, and Rengo each had multiple hits for Grantsburg Pirates.  Gross went 3-for-4 at the plate to lead Grantsburg Pirates in hits.
